Rainbow is a combination mutation of a blue based budgie, opaline, clearwing (or fullbody greywing) and one of the yellowface mutations. An opaline bird will have a brighter base color and a smaller amount of black striping in comparison to a normal bird. According to the definition of the clearwing gene, birds feathers tend to be diluted in color as a result of the gene. Yellow-based budgies will most commonly have bright green bodies, while white-based budgies will most commonly have bright blue bodies.
